  • Sabah State Approves Merchantrade for Digital Wage Payment Services

    Merchantrade Asia Sdn. Bhd. has achieved a major milestone with its official recognition as an Approved Issuer of a Designated Payment Instrument (DPI) for the state of Sabah. This approval, granted under the Labour Ordinance of Sabah by the Minister of Human Resources, builds on Merchantrade’s existing authorization in Peninsular Malaysia since August 2024 and is effective from 1 December 2025. The new mandate enables employers in Sabah to utilize Merchantrade’s digital solutions, including its payroll portal and Merchantrade Money e-wallet, to manage wage payments for foreign employees in full compliance with Malaysian labour laws. Given Sabah’s vast geography of 7.4 million hectares and the reliance on cash for payroll in plantation-heavy areas, this digital solution addresses both logistical and security challenges, allowing employees to receive wages directly, access cash via VISA-enabled ATMs, and conduct everyday transactions safely. Founder and Managing Director Ramasamy K. Veeran highlighted that this authorization strengthens Merchantrade’s position as a leader in the digital wage ecosystem, providing inclusive, seamless solutions supported by a network of physical touchpoints across Sabah. Beyond payroll, the Merchantrade Money e-wallet offers a comprehensive suite of services, including remittances, mobile top-ups, micro-insurance, and QR payments, catering to the unbanked and migrant worker communities, while promoting transparency, efficiency, and financial inclusion in wage disbursement and social security contributions.

  • PKS DIGALAKKAN Laksana EWA Bantu Pekerja Kurangkan Beban Hidup, Setlary Raih Pelaburan RM100 Juta

    PKS DIGALAKKAN Laksana EWA Bantu Pekerja Kurangkan Beban Hidup, Setlary Raih Pelaburan RM100 Juta

    Perusahaan kecil dan sederhana (PKS) di seluruh negara digalakkan untuk melaksanakan konsep Earned Wage Access (EWA) atau Akses Gaji Diperoleh sebagai langkah membantu pekerja berpendapatan rendah menangani peningkatan kos sara hidup. Presiden Persatuan ESG Malaysia, Cheah Kok Hoong, menjelaskan bahawa EWA memberi peluang kepada pekerja untuk mengakses sebahagian gaji yang telah diperoleh sebelum tarikh pembayaran rasmi, sekali gus membantu mereka memenuhi keperluan harian dan mengelakkan tekanan kewangan. Menurutnya, kestabilan kewangan pekerja adalah asas kepada produktiviti dan kesihatan operasi sesebuah organisasi, dan kegagalan majikan membayar gaji tepat pada masanya boleh mencetuskan kitaran tidak sihat yang menjejaskan perniagaan. Beliau turut menegaskan bahawa EWA selari dengan agenda sosial dalam prinsip ESG, khususnya dalam memastikan kesejahteraan dan keselamatan pekerja sentiasa diberi keutamaan.

    Dalam perkembangan berkaitan, Setlary — penyedia platform EWA tempatan — mengumumkan pelaburan strategik bernilai RM100 juta daripada Lion X dan Holborn Capital Partners bagi memperkukuh pengembangan mereka ke pasaran Asia serta meningkatkan fungsi kesejahteraan kewangan dalam platform tersebut. Menurut Pengasas Bersama Setlary, Charles Chew, platform itu bukan sahaja memudahkan pekerja mengakses pendapatan mereka lebih awal, tetapi turut menyediakan program kebajikan seperti bantuan barangan keperluan asas, insurans percuma dan sokongan kesejahteraan kewangan bagi golongan B40. Chew menegaskan bahawa misi utama Setlary adalah untuk memastikan “Setiap Hari adalah Hari Gaji Anda”, sambil mengurangkan kebergantungan pekerja kepada pinjaman tidak berlesen dan bertaedah tinggi. Selain itu, Setlary turut menerima sokongan pembiayaan tambahan daripada CapBay, yang menyediakan akses modal alternatif sehingga USD25 juta untuk memperkukuh portfolio pelanggan mereka. Dengan pelaburan besar ini, Setlary dijangka memainkan peranan signifikan dalam membantu syarikat memenuhi komponen sosial dalam mandat ESG, sekali gus memperluas manfaat kewangan inklusif kepada lebih ramai pekerja di seluruh negara.

  • Majestic Gen Strengthens Presence Through Strategic Land Acquisition in Penang

    Majestic Gen Strengthens Presence Through Strategic Land Acquisition in Penang

    Majestic Gen has strengthened its footprint in Penang’s Northern Region with the strategic acquisition of a prime freehold site along Jalan Anson in George Town, purchased for RM75 million via Dynamic Gates Sdn Bhd, a special purpose vehicle under Paramount Corporation Bhd’s earlier securitization exercise. The site, comprising three adjoining parcels with a combined gross floor area of approximately 295,508 square feet, is currently occupied by UOW Malaysia KDU Penang University College. The purchase price, which exceeds the RM70 million valuation conducted in November 2025, reflects Majestic Gen’s confidence in the long-term potential of both the location and the region.

    This acquisition aligns with Majestic Gen’s strategy to expand its presence in high-growth urban centers across the Northern Region, as Penang continues to flourish as a hub for technology, education, culture, and tourism. Jalan Anson offers a unique combination of accessibility, established amenities, and proximity to key commercial, medical, and cultural destinations, positioning Majestic Gen in a highly sought-after enclave that provides a solid foundation for future high-rise developments. Guided by its CHARM values—customer-centric, honest, ambitious, resourceful, and magnificent—the group aims to develop projects that meet community needs while maintaining clarity, purpose, and relevance in planning.

    According to Datuk Hoo Kim See, Chief Executive Officer of Majestic Gen, the acquisition represents an important step in the company’s Northern Region expansion, enabling the creation of developments that deliver lasting value and trust to the community. Executive Director Mr Ta Wee Dher added that the Jalan Anson site offers a strategic foundation for the next phase of growth, with the potential to integrate contemporary design while respecting the character of George Town.

    This move builds on Majestic Gen’s proven track record in Penang, including the successful launch of Majestic Aman in July 2025, a 5.66-acre freehold residential and commercial development in Taman Sungai Dua Utama with a Gross Development Value of RM66.8 million. Beyond residential and commercial projects, the group also drives industrial growth through its joint venture Suling Hill Development Sdn Bhd, which manages the 176-acre Northern TechValley industrial park with a projected GDV of RM1.3 billion. With the Jalan Anson acquisition, Majestic Gen reinforces its commitment to Penang’s urban development, focusing on thoughtfully planned high-rise projects that combine modern design, urban convenience, and enduring value for communities.

  • FELDA–FGV Perkukuh Komitmen Tangani Isu Ladang Terengganu Berlandaskan Undang-Undang

    Lembaga Kemajuan Tanah Persekutuan (FELDA) dan FGV Holdings Berhad (FGV) memandang serius notis-notis amaran berkaitan pendudukan secara tidak sah dan isu pencerobohan ladang di Besut, Setiu, Dungun, Hulu Terengganu, Marang dan Kemaman yang dikeluarkan oleh Kerajaan Negeri Terengganu pada 30 November serta 1 dan 2 Disember 2025. Walaupun FELDA menghormati bidang kuasa negeri dalam urus tadbir tanah, tempoh tiga hari yang diberikan untuk mengosongkan kawasan, merobohkan struktur serta memusnahkan tanaman disifatkan terlalu singkat dan tidak selaras dengan keperluan operasi ladang komersial. FELDA menegaskan bahawa ia mempunyai asas kukuh di bawah Akta Tanah (Kawasan Penempatan Berkelompok) 1960 dan Akta Pembangunan Tanah 1956 yang memberikan mandat jelas untuk membangunkan Kawasan Penempatan Berkelompok (GSA). Sehubungan itu, FELDA dan FGV sedang menjalankan semakan menyeluruh terhadap semua dokumen berkaitan, termasuk rekod sejarah, pembayaran premium, hak milik tanah dan syarat pembangunan melalui audit tanah yang komprehensif bagi memastikan ketepatan setiap maklumat sebelum tindakan lanjut diambil. Pembangunan ladang FELDA dan FGV di Terengganu selama ini memainkan peranan penting dalam menjana ekonomi negeri melalui peluang pekerjaan, penyediaan infrastruktur serta sumbangan kepada rantaian industri sawit, selain memastikan kelangsungan pendapatan komuniti peneroka. Kedua-dua pihak turut menegaskan bahawa isu ini akan ditangani secara profesional dan patuh undang-undang, dengan mengambil kira semua implikasi perundangan demi melindungi kepentingan peneroka, pekerja serta kestabilan sektor perladangan. Notis amaran tersebut tidak memberi kesan kepada operasi ladang peneroka, namun mempunyai implikasi terhadap operasi komersial FELDA dan FGV serta perancangan jangka panjang. FELDA dan FGV kekal komited mencari penyelesaian terbaik melalui saluran undang-undang yang teratur dan melalui kerjasama erat antara semua institusi kerajaan bagi memastikan keutuhan sektor perladangan serta kesejahteraan komuniti terus terpelihara.
